How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Forest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Forest Park Studio Apartments | $1,037 | $720 | $1,250 |
| Forest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,319 | $715 | $1,950 |
| Forest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,598 | $899 | $2,295 |
| Forest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,965 | $999 | $2,080 |
| Forest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,312 | $1,125 | $1,400 |
